FAQs 6

Can a vanadium-air flow battery provide a fire safety system?

This paper presents the development of a novel system concept based on a Vanadium-air flow battery, applied to provide charge and fire safety of electric vehicles through oxygen reduction in a sealed box.

Can a lithium-ion battery energy storage system detect a fire?

Since December 2019, Siemens has been offering a VdS-certified fire detection concept for stationary lithium-ion battery energy storage systems.* Through Siemens research with multiple lithium-ion battery manufacturers, the FDA unit has proven to detect a pending battery fire event up to 5 times faster than competitive detection technologies.

Can a battery fire alarm system detect a pending battery fire?

Through Siemens research with multiple lithium-ion battery manufacturers, the FDA unit has proven to detect a pending battery fire event up to 5 times faster than competitive detection technologies. This translates into earlier transmission of danger signals to the resident battery management and fire alarm systems.

Can a cartoned Li-ion battery pack protect against fire?

INTRODUCTION: The NFPA Research Foundation and FM Global commissioned studies to create protection standards for rack storage of cartoned Li-ion battery packs. Phase III found that Cartoned Unexpanded Plastics (CUP) were a suitable substitute for Li-ion batteries, providing the protection system design suppresses the fire within 5 minutes.

Does NFPA 13 require prescriptive requirements for Li-ion batteries?

NFPA 13 requires prescriptive requirements for Li-ion batteries. Lithium-Ion (Li-ion) battery protection has been extensively explored by NFSA in recent publications. The National Fire Sprinkler Magazine’s May-June 2021 issue covered Li-ion battery-powered Energy Storage Systems.

What are the risks of a battery fire?

BESS incidents can present unique challenges for host communities and first responders: Fire Suppression: Lithium battery fires are extremely difficult to extinguish and may reignite hours or days later. Emissions: Battery fires can release harmful gases that pose health risks to nearby residents and first responders.
